Advances in Psychopharmacology for Mood and Anxiety Disorders focus on translating discoveries from neuroscience and molecular psychiatry into effective clinical treatments. This area bridges basic research—such as neurobiology, genetics, and brain signaling pathways—with real-world applications, including the development and optimization of antidepressants, anxiolytics, and mood stabilizers. It involves validating new drug targets through clinical trials, refining dosing strategies, and incorporating innovations like pharmacogenomics and precision psychiatry. These advances help reduce trial-and-error prescribing, improve treatment response and safety, and enhance long-term outcomes, supporting personalized, evidence-based care for individuals affected by mood and anxiety disorders worldwide.

Novel Therapies for Treatment-Resistant Depression and Bipolar Disorder focus on addressing complex cases where conventional treatments are ineffective. This area integrates advances in neurobiology, psychopharmacology, and brain stimulation to develop innovative therapeutic approaches. Emerging strategies include rapid-acting antidepressants, neuromodulation techniques, psychedelic-assisted therapies, and personalized medicine guided by biomarkers and pharmacogenomics. Clinical research emphasizes validating these therapies through controlled trials, optimizing safety and efficacy, and identifying suitable patient populations. These novel interventions aim to improve symptom control, enhance functional recovery, and reduce relapse risk, offering new hope and improved quality of life for individuals with treatment-resistant mood disorders.

Early Detection Strategies for Psychotic Disorders in Adolescents focus on identifying at-risk individuals before the onset of full psychosis to improve long-term outcomes. These strategies integrate clinical assessment, developmental monitoring, and emerging biomarkers to recognize early warning signs such as subtle cognitive, behavioral, and social changes. Advances include the use of digital mental health tools, neuroimaging, genetic risk profiling, and school- and community-based screening programs. Early detection enables timely intervention, reduces illness severity, improves functional recovery, and supports personalized care approaches that can significantly alter the disease trajectory during this critical developmental period.

Neurobiology of Addiction: Mechanisms and Emerging Treatment Options explores the brain circuits and molecular pathways underlying substance use disorders. Research focuses on reward, motivation, stress, and impulse-control systems involving neurotransmitters such as dopamine, glutamate, and GABA. Understanding neuroadaptations and genetic vulnerabilities has guided the development of novel treatment strategies, including targeted pharmacotherapies, neuromodulation techniques, and behavioral interventions informed by neuroscience. Emerging approaches such as precision medicine, digital therapeutics, and brain-based biomarkers aim to improve treatment effectiveness, reduce relapse risk, and support long-term recovery for individuals affected by addiction.

Cognitive Behavioral Therapy Approaches for Anxiety and Stress focus on evidence-based techniques that help individuals identify and modify negative thought patterns and maladaptive behaviors. CBT emphasizes the relationship between thoughts, emotions, and actions, using strategies such as cognitive restructuring, exposure therapy, relaxation training, and stress management. These approaches are adaptable across age groups and clinical settings, including individual, group, and digital formats. CBT has demonstrated effectiveness in reducing anxiety symptoms, improving coping skills, and enhancing emotional resilience, supporting long-term mental well-being and improved quality of life.

Ethical principles are central to clinical psychiatry, guiding patient care, decision-making, and professional conduct. Key considerations include respecting patient autonomy, ensuring informed consent, maintaining confidentiality, and balancing beneficence with non-maleficence. Psychiatrists must navigate complex issues such as capacity assessment, involuntary treatment, and the use of emerging technologies while upholding human dignity. Cultural sensitivity, equity, and addressing potential biases are critical to ethical practice. Ongoing ethical reflection, supervision, and adherence to professional guidelines help clinicians manage dilemmas and foster trust. Prioritizing ethics in psychiatric care ensures safe, respectful, and patient-centered treatment while promoting integrity and social responsibility in mental health practice.

Neuroinflammation is increasingly recognized as a key factor in the pathophysiology and progression of psychiatric disorders. Immune system dysregulation, microglial activation, and elevated pro-inflammatory cytokines can influence neurotransmission, neuroplasticity, and brain circuitry, contributing to the onset and severity of conditions such as depression, schizophrenia, and bipolar disorder. Chronic neuroinflammation may exacerbate cognitive deficits, treatment resistance, and functional impairment. Understanding these mechanisms offers opportunities for novel diagnostic biomarkers and anti-inflammatory therapeutic strategies. Integrating neuroimmune insights with conventional psychiatric care may improve treatment personalization, slow disease progression, and enhance recovery and long-term mental health outcomes.

Sleep disorders significantly affect mental health, contributing to the onset, severity, and persistence of psychiatric conditions such as depression, anxiety, bipolar disorder, and schizophrenia. Disrupted sleep patterns impair cognitive function, emotional regulation, and stress resilience, exacerbating psychiatric symptoms. Comprehensive assessment includes clinical evaluation, sleep diaries, and polysomnography to identify underlying causes. Management strategies combine behavioral interventions, cognitive-behavioral therapy for insomnia, pharmacological treatments, and lifestyle modifications, including sleep hygiene and circadian rhythm regulation. Early identification and integrated treatment of sleep disturbances alongside psychiatric care improve symptom control, enhance functional outcomes, and promote overall mental well-being.

Addiction treatment has evolved with advances in pharmacological, behavioral, and integrative approaches addressing substances such as opioids, alcohol, and emerging drugs of abuse. Evidence-based pharmacotherapies, including opioid agonists, antagonists, and anti-craving medications, are combined with cognitive-behavioral therapy, motivational interviewing, and contingency management to enhance recovery outcomes. Novel interventions like digital therapeutics, neuromodulation, and personalized treatment planning are expanding therapeutic possibilities. Emphasis on harm reduction, community support, and relapse prevention strengthens long-term recovery. Integrating multidisciplinary care tailored to individual needs improves engagement, reduces morbidity, and fosters sustainable abstinence, highlighting the transformative potential of modern addiction treatment strategies.
